Jason Krieser: Vice President, General Manager
As General Manager, Jason is responsible for the Allen Medical System business within Hill-Rom. In the last four
years, he has grown Allen to more than double in size and revenue. Jason joined Allen in 2003 as Director of
Marketing, and he expanded Allen’s product focus into new segments of hip and spine. Allen soon became the #2
player in spine, and #1 in patient positioning accessories for hip arthroscopy. His responsibilities quickly expanded to
include managing International Sales, and New Product Development. In 2006, Jason was promoted to his present
role of General Manager for Allen Medical, and Vice President, Hill-Rom.
Prior to joining Allen, Krieser served as a Marketing Manager at Smith & Nephew Endoscopy where he was
responsible for over $150M revenue. He managed renowned product brands including Dyonics™ Arthroscopic
Shaver Blades, and Acufex™ Hand Instruments. Jason began his career at Johnson and Johnson Medical, where he
excelled as New Product Development Engineer, Sales Representative, and eventually Product Director. As product
director for the advanced wound care division, he launched three families of products including Nu-Gel™, and Dyna-
Flex™ multi-layer compression system.
Jason graduated with his BS in Chemical Engineering from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, and he
received his MBA at Southern Methodist University in Dallas, TX. He served as a chemical officer in the 1-67
armored battalion in the U.S. Army. He currently resides in Massachusetts with his wife and three children.
Mark Cole: Director, North America Sales
As Director of Sales, Mark is responsible for all channel activity within North America. Mark joined Allen in 2007 after
15 years of experience within the pharmaceutical, sports medicine and medical device industry. Since joining Allen,
Mark has executed a strategy that has enabled Allen to grow successfully in the Spine market and has successfully
taken the channel into a new orthopedic segment, with the launch of the new Allen shoulder line in 2009.
Before joining Allen, Mark led the successful Global Medical and Sales Education Division for Smith & Nephew
Endoscopy. A new addition to the business, the division was responsible for the training of over 2000 sports medicine
and orthopedic surgeons and over 700 sales personnel worldwide. Prior to this, Mark held several senior sales
management and strategic product management positions within the company.
Mark graduated with his BS from Surrey University School of Business in the UK and currently resides in Northern
Massachusetts with his wife and three children.
Annie Dixon-Dunn: Director, International
Annie Dixon-Dunn is Director of International business for Allen Medical Systems, responsible for all aspects of
product distribution outside of North America. These responsibilities include managing the international Allen Amatech
business, focused on building relationships with OEM business partners, in addition to the Allen Medical business,
managing an international sales force of Allen distributors in over 50 countries. Annie joined the Allen team in March
2004, following an extensive career in medical device product development, marketing and sales.
Prior to Allen, Annie Dixon-Dunn served as Director of Marketing and New Product Development for Vasocor, a venture
capital funded start-up company. Prior to this, Annie held numerous management positions within Hill-Rom, in both
Europe and the US. Annie has won numerous management and sales growth
awards throughout her career for consistently exceeding revenue goals and growth targets.
Annie is a Registered Nurse and received her BA from Lancaster University in the UK. She currently resides near
Warwick, UK with her husband.
Erin Herbst: Director, Marketing
Erin joined Allen in 2007, and is responsible for all marketing initiatives, including branding, advertising, public
relations, tradeshow events, and marketing communications. She brings over 15 years of experience in marketing,
branding, and design. Prior to joining Allen, Herbst excelled at SeaChange International as Creative Director for
their Philadelphia consulting division, and then as Corporate Brand Manager at their headquarters in MA. Then as
Director of Marketing for RNK Communications, she was charged with repositioning the company for acquisition.
She successfully led a company-wide rebranding initiative that resulted in RNK’s acquisition by Wave-to-Wave
Communications in 2007.
She began her career working with Merck & Co. in the visual communications department, before moving on to the
consulting environments of Bluestone Consulting and Virtual Image Inc. She has worked with a range of corporate
clients in the pharmaceutical, insurance, building, cable, broadcast, and high-tech industries.
Erin has spoken at industry conferences as an expert on branding, and earned her BS in Graphic Design from Drexel University. She has a MPS in Design Management from Pratt Institute, and received a MS in Corporate and Organizational Communications from Northeastern University. She currently resides in Massachusetts with her husband.
Bill McGowan: Director, Operations
As Director of Operations, Bill is responsible for the operational and logistical functions of Allen’s US, private label, and international businesses. This includes overseeing the final assembly and test operations of product manufacturing, in addition to the purchasing, warehousing, and manufacturing engineering departments, and on-site IT support. Bill joined the company in 1997, and has since streamlined Allen’s business processes, implementing performance measurement and management systems that have significantly improve Allen’s operational excellence. Bill’s operations teams work closely with marketing, sales, and new product development to increase efficiency.
Prior to joining Allen Medical, Bill held numerous operations management positions with companies focused on technology and industrial supply. He served as Director of Operations for Johnson and Johnston Associates, a firm specializing in patented product for the circuit board industry. Prior to JJA, Bill quickly excelled as Manufacturing Manager for Jupiter Technology, a hi-tech startup firm producing hardware systems for the finance industry.
Bill graduated from Nathanial Hawthorne College with dual degrees, earning his BA in Business Administration, and his BS in Behavioral Science. He served in the United States Air Force from 1969 to 1973, and was based at Hahn Air Base in Germany, focusing on aircraft electrical repair. Bill currently resides in Southern New Hampshire with his wife of 37 years.
Fred Newey: Director, North America OEM Business
As Director of OEM Business for North America, Fred is responsible for managing the Allen Amatech business,
building relationships with business partners, and developing clinical solutions to meet their business needs. Fred
joined Allen Medical in January 2008, bringing over 15 years experience in medical device marketing and product
management of both capital and disposable product lines.
Prior to joining Allen, Newey was the Sr. Product Manager for Scandius BioMedical, a venture backed medical device
start-up. At Scandius, Fred was responsible for all product and clinical support materials. He was a key contributor
to the launch of both the company and its knee platform products, ultimately resulting in Covidien’s acquisition of the
company. Prior to Scandius, Fred held marketing and product management positions at Smith & Nephew, C.R. Bard,
and Olympus Optical. At Bard, Fred was part of a team that created an innovative new market with its procedure/
product combination solution.
Newey has been published on biomedical and clinical topics including articles in the Journal of Clinical Engineering,
and in Gastrointestinal Endoscopy publications. Fred earned his BS in Engineering from Worcester Polytechnic
Institute. He lives in New Hampshire with his wife and two daughters.

Tom Skripps: Director, New Product Development
As Director of New Product Development, Tom is responsible for global development of all new products. His focus is on
growth by innovation through customer observation. With a track record of generating over 20% of global revenue from
new products annually for the last four years, this recipe has proven successful. Tom’s team is responsible for full-cycle
product development from identifying needs, through engineering, commercialization, and sales support.
Tom rejoined Allen Medical in 2005, after a rewarding career in start-ups and manufacturing. Tom brings an extensive
background in product development, finance, venture capital, operations, manufacturing, marketing, and B2B sales.
Prior to Allen, Skripps held various Principle and CEO positions with start-up businesses focused on surgical tables
and accessories, imaging systems, hazardous waste recycling, and turnkey manufacturing. The results of his efforts
have been publicized throughout many industries. Tom’s career started as an engineer with Amatech/O.R. Direct, a
start-up which later became Allen Medical, where he is known for developing many of the company’s core products.
He later worked in the Aerospace and Semiconductor Capital equipment industries prior to founding his first start-up
business, Pure-Logic Industries.
Tom graduated from Arizona State University with a BS in Mechanical Engineering. He lives in Massachusetts with his
wife and two sons.
